## Ownership

The Pebblewise points ledger is the source of truth for every earn, burn, and expiry event — so please don't hotfix it at 2 a.m. without a second pair of eyes. Schema migrations go through the ledger review channel, and replays need explicit approval. If reconciliation drifts by more than a handful of points, escalate instead of patching. For release sign-off, escalations, or anything touching balances, the person to contact is listed below.

signatory, taguf-badup: Ralir Wendor Raldor Holax

## Service Accounts — FleetGauge Fuel Reports

External plugin authors integrating with the FleetGauge fuel-usage report must authenticate through the `svc-fuelreport` service account rather than personal credentials. This account has read-only access to aggregated consumption data for the Brennock depot fleet and is rotated quarterly by the Platform Stewardship team. Do not embed the credential in client-side code; load it from your plugin's secure configuration store. The current key for the reporting gateway is provided below.

API key for bahop-fahip: qvz15-F5I6wDl4nuLMFff

Leadership Review Briefing — Fleet Insurance Renewal

Renewal with Cobalt Shield Assurance due in six weeks. Quoted premium up 9% on claims history at the Ashgrove depot. Alternative carrier quotes pending. Recommend renewing with revised telematics clause. Branch managers must confirm vehicle counts. The confidential business-planning note follows directly below.

management briefing: Only 33 of the 205 pilot accounts renewed Kasath, so a churn review is set for October 17. Weniusek Logistics is in early talks to buy Holethax Freight for about $345.6 million.

## Tile Cache Layer — Recovery Procedure

When the Mapwright tile cache reports sustained misses above 40%, do not restart the renderer first; that only amplifies load on the origin. Instead, verify the cache metadata store is reachable, since a stale metadata row makes every tile look expired. Check replication lag on the metadata primary before touching anything else. If lag exceeds 30 seconds, fail over per section 6. The metadata store is reached via the connection string below.

database URL for bahop-yagep: mssql://sildor_svc:35ha7jz@db-fb6d.nelvrodyn.example:5432/casath